The BBC Panorama program screened a documentary on November 7th in regard to the decrepit state of Britain's passenger railways. A YouTube video of the program can be found by following this link:- https://youtu.be/n3nJ7Ly0yu0dhttps://youtu.be/n3nJ7Ly0yu0d
The program demonstrates graphically the conditions many who travel regularly on the UK's rail services have experienced a by way of the growing chaos over the last decade.
The documentary demonstrates and speaks on:-
The gross overcrowding on services especially at peak times.
The “fiddled” passenger satisfaction figures.
The shortage of rolling stock (consists)
The exorbitant cost of travel on the network.
The effects of the long ongoing “who closes the doors” dispute on commuters.
Services still running with the Pacer DMU units as the main source of passenger movement.
In viewing the documentary it has to be remembered that for many commuters, rail is the only means of transport for their daily travel to work. The foregoing should I believe serve as a warning to non UK residents not to see their governments over commit to any single source of transport.
